WebThe first open nephrolithotomy was carried out by Sir Henry Morris ( pictured right) on Miss Maria M, described as "a well nourished, rather stout, short girl with florid cheeks”, who was a 19-year-old domestic servant. She had been suffering from intermittent loin pain for the previous 11 years.
